Anyway, yesterday I posted a pic of the pot of Gazania. Decided it was overcrowding the pot. I bought a 6 pk at the nursery last year for $1.00, cuz it was darn near dead. They survived the horrible summer, and the freezes this winter. Seemed to like it, actually. There’s also a verbena in that pot, but the gazania were crowding it out. So today, after the water came on, I took out three of the gazania, moved two of them to balance the pot, and trimmed back the verbena. Hated to do it, cuz the gazania was already blooming, and the verbena had buds. Have to give the roots time to establish before they bloom, though.

Hubby decided that we are definitely moving out of this park and into a house. Told me to start looking. He got thoroughly fed up with the high electric bills – a mobile home is like living in a solar-powered oven, especially down here in S. TX, and the AC bills get outrageous. Besides that, the town we’re in charges the park the commercial rate for water, which is very high. On top of that, they charge the park sewage rates for every lot in the park, occupied of not. The occupiers (i.e., us) get assessed a share of that every month, too. So, yea, the rent sounds great, until you add in all the rest of it. DH finally figured out we could be in a much nicer house for the total of what we’re paying here.
